2. Free Testosterone Calculator (Vermeulen Method)
Total testosterone doesn't tell the full story — free testosterone is what your body actually uses. Most online calculators are outdated or require signup.
Free Testosterone Calculator — uses the gold-standard Vermeulen binding equilibrium method. Enter your total T, SHBG, and albumin from blood work. Get free testosterone, bioavailable testosterone, and see where you fall on age-based reference ranges (20s through 70+).
Shows Low / Normal / High status with a visual indicator.
3. One Rep Max Calculator (7 Formulas)
Most 1RM calculators use a single formula. Different formulas give different estimates, and the variance matters when you're programming training.
One Rep Max Calculator — calculates your 1RM using all 7 proven formulas (Brzycki, Epley, Lander, Lombardi, Mayhew, O'Conner, Wathan) and shows a comparison table. Also generates a percentage-based training table and warm-up set recommendations.
Enter weight and reps — works for bench press, squat, deadlift, or any lift.
